The all new Nissan Tekton has officially made its world premiere, and this brand new sport utility vehicle could play a huge role in Nissan's global future. Built in India and inspired by the legendary Nissan Patrol, the Tekton combines bold styling, advanced technology, premium comfort, and impressive safety features.

The Tekton has been developed through Nissan's partnership with Renault and will be manufactured in India before being exported to 50 markets across the Middle East and Africa. This new model represents an important step in Nissan's global transformation strategy and strengthens the company's growing sport utility vehicle lineup.

THE "BABY PATROL" CORE SPECIFICATIONS
Patrol-Inspired Design: Features an aggressive, upright front fascia, illuminated central Nissan logo with a striking red accent strip, muscular sculpted bonnet lines, and bold "TEKTON" lettering.
Signature Lighting: Dynamic full-width horizontal LED light bars dominating both the front grille and the rear tailgate, bordered by sharp C-shaped LED DRLs.
Rugged Proportions: Built on the advanced CMF-B platform, riding high on premium multi-spoke 18-inch alloy wheels with chunky claddings and a commanding flat roofline.
High-Performance Turbo Engines: Powered by a punchy 1.0L turbo-petrol (100 PS) and a dominant 1.3L direct-injection turbo-petrol engine (163 PS), available with a 6-speed manual or a slick DCT automatic.
Next-Gen Smart Cockpit: Features a premium 10.1-inch central touchscreen infotainment system with Google built-in, a fully digital instrument cluster, and premium connected car tech.
First-Class Comfort: Outfitted with a massive panoramic sunroof, 6-way powered and ventilated front seats, wireless charging, and dual-zone automatic climate control.
Uncompromised Safety: Engineered with a rock-solid safety cage including 6 standard airbags, Electronic Stability Program (ESP), a 360-degree camera, and an advanced Level 2 ADAS suite.
Aggressive C-Segment Pricing: Positioned to disrupt the segment against rivals like the Hyundai Creta, Tata Sierra, and Kia Seltos, with an estimated starting price of ₹10.49 Lakh to ₹18 Lakh (ex-showroom).
Stretched 3-Row Version: A larger 7-seater derivative is already engineered and scheduled for a subsequent release in 2027.
